"Booking scans - met with confrontation"

About: Raigmore Hospital / Radiology

(as a carer),

I was made to feel pressured into booking appointments I had no knowledge of or rational for appointment.

Your Dr has requested you must have a scan!

Well if you don't want it that's fine, I'll let your Dr know! (Felt like a threat)

You will have to ask your Dr what it is for, now can you make 8am?

Can you hold a moment? (And while I spoke to my partner, we both heard the voice say Nightmare!)

We can't do that day, nor can we do 8am as that is too early for us.

Well it says here it has to be done by the 21st!

We can do the 21st in the afternoon.

No it has to be before the 21st.

But that's not possible for us, sorry.

I've got 3pm on the 21st!

Great, we'll take it.

We felt the attitude was awful, there was no consideration around anxiety, stress, work commitments, distance or travel arrangements, there were no questions about being able to attend independently or if you needed support. When you haven't been advised that you even need a scan, its very difficult to know how much of a priority you need to make it.

On another occasion, I received a call looking to organise an urgent MRI.

Hi Radiology here, looking to book you in for your Urgent MRI scan that you will be aware of.

No sorry I'm not aware of this but if it's been requested, ok.

I'ts for the large unknown mass they found in your ultrasound 😲

Really why would you say that to anyone over the phone? 

My husband has PTSD, anxiety and depression, he also has a dependency for alcohol, so morning tremors take a while to settle and he needs support to attend these appointments. He has struggled with the attitude of the booking service when he rejects early morning slots and feels he shouldn't have to explain himself, but is met with confrontation, so he has hung up or rejected the appointment just to end the stress of the phone call.
